We found that at Exmouth the

Mon, 2012-05-07 15:27

We found that at Exmouth the couple days after the full moon was a completely different story to the couple days before.

On the same marks before the full moon couldn't get a sniff. Same marks on the few days after - plenty of action.

Some guys I know went on a charter up there the day before the full moon on the same day we were fishing my boat and had a similar experience (one keeper fish for the entire charter boat). Skipper blamed the moon - but who knows.
